The Project Manager is responsible to manage medium to large projects close also to the Service Team, generally over 80K and is required to provide support and tasking direction to the Field Service Engineers, Field Service Leaders and Sub-contractors. This support will consist of administrative tasks, forecasting, planning, risk identification, change order management, billing and payments and contributing to increase the Service Bank.
Key requirements
Overall responsibility for completing assigned Service Projects
Ensures on time delivery of projects, within scope with zero or positive deviation
Leads creation and maintenance of the project plan
Monitors financial performance on monthly basis and reviews
Controls cost and maximize productivity through the utilization of effective tools, processes and products.
Ensures the availability of tools, equipment, and materials required while maintaining and controlling inventory levels
Preparing a detailed Project Plan to schedule key Project Milestones (GANTT Chart), workstreams, activities, identify and mitigate potential risk, delivery the same according to the plan
Participate in estimate review process prior to jobs or contracts being quoted to ensure labor estimates are correct and that the work is achievable from a technical perspective
Participates in risk review and sales to operations handover meetings for assigned project
Manage the performance management process, conducting performance appraisals, and providing coaching, training, career planning, development, salary administration and reward and recognition for assigned Personnel
Ensure a safe and healthy work environment through effective communication, training, equipment/vehicle maintenance and facilities improvement
